Performance-based managed entry agreements (PB-MEAs) can improve patient access to medicines. Aligning regulatory requirements and fostering collaboration can enhance PB-MEA feasibility, despite implementation complexities.
Area of Science:
- Health economics and outcomes research
- Pharmaceutical policy and regulation
- Market access strategies
Background:
- Performance-based managed entry agreements (PB-MEAs) offer potential patient access to novel therapeutics.
- Competent authorities for pricing and reimbursement (CAPRs) face practical challenges, leading to reluctance in implementing PB-MEAs.
- Existing regulatory postauthorization requirements may not fully align with PB-MEA data generation needs.
Purpose of the Study:
- To assess if aligning regulatory postauthorization requirements with PB-MEA data generation can improve feasibility.
- To explore the role of active collaboration and data sharing among CAPRs in enhancing PB-MEA implementation.
- To identify conditions under which PB-MEAs may effectively reduce uncertainty for pricing and reimbursement decisions.
Main Methods:
- Review of regulatory postauthorization requirements from the European Medicines Agency (EMA) for 15 recently authorized products.
- Structured assessments by seven CAPR reviewers on the helpfulness of regulatory data for PB-MEA implementation across key domains.
- Analysis of reviewer comments on PB-MEAs, inter-CAPR cooperation, and information sufficiency for PB-MEA development.
Main Results:
- Regulatory postauthorization requirements were deemed at least partly helpful for most products and domains, except for comparators.
- Publicly available EMA information was insufficient for PB-MEA implementation in one quarter of the assessments.
- While few PB-MEAs were in place, potential for implementation and cross-CAPR collaboration was viewed favorably.
Conclusions:
- PB-MEAs are not a primary choice for CAPRs due to implementation complexities.
- Conditions exist where PB-MEAs could be valuable for reducing uncertainty in drug access and reimbursement.
- Enhanced transparency in postauthorization studies and inter-agency collaboration are crucial for overcoming PB-MEA implementation barriers.
